When Peter is released from his chains in prison by an angel of the Lord, he goes to the house of Mary the mother of John Mark. When he knocks on the door, someone named Rhoda answers the door. When she sees him, she slams the door in his face (Acts 12).
Who is this Rhoda?
Why did Peter go to this house?
Of all the Marys in the Bible, who is this Mary?
What comes from this meeting of Peter and John Mark?
This book tells of the possible life and struggles of Rhoda and includes a possible beginning of the book of Mark.
